Joe Biden officially nominated as Democratic presidential candidate at DNC

Joe Biden was nominated as the Democratic presidential candidate on Tuesday night after an improved virtual Zoom convention saw former presidents Bill Clinton and Jimmy Carter, along with establishment political figures Colin Powell and John Kerry, unite behind the former VP to take on Donald Trump in November.

The progressive wing of the party, however, delivered a snub as Alexandra Ocasio-Cortez didn't mention Biden during her nomination of Bernard Sanders for the candidacy.

The night focused on Jill Biden, who said her husband would fight for the soul of America with the same grit he showed following the death of their son from cancer.

Donald Trump wasn't silent during the convention, lashing out at the DNC after Bill Clinton placed responsibility for the US's coronavirus cases on the "chaos in the oval office".

"Tell the Dems that we have more Cases because we do FAR more Testing than any other Country!" Trump said in a tweet just as the former president finished up his remarks.

Clinton wasn't the only former president shipping for Biden, however, with 95-year-old Jimmy Carter making his first appearance at a Democrat convention in eight years.

Biden was Carter's "first and most effective" supporter in the Senate during the 1976 presidential campaign, and his character and decency was best for the American people.

Biden's character and decency was placed in stark contrast to Trump throughout the event, with Powell saying those personality traits would restore America's leadership and moral authority after four years of what Kerry said has been a blooper reel of incoherent foreign policy.

Former acting US attorney general Sally Yates, meanwhile, was less colorful in her assessment of the president's actions, saying he "trampled the rule trying to weaponize our Justice Department to attack his enemies."

'Make America Lead Like America Again', Kerry says

MALA?

John Kerry may have given Biden his campaign slogan to combat Trump's MAGA.

"This moment is a fight for the security of America and the world. Only Joe Biden can make America lead like America again," Kerry says.

The former US secretary of state says that Biden's moral compass would point the country in the right direction after Trump's incoherent foreign policy.

"Before Donald Trump we used to talk about American exceptionalism. The only thing exceptional about the incoherent Trump foreign policy is that it has made our nation more isolated than ever before," Kerry says.

Colin Powell supports Joe Biden to restore Americas leadership and moral authority

"I support Joe Biden because beginning on day one he will restore Americas leadership and our moral authority," Powell says.

The former Republican secretary of state under George W Bush said the country needs a commander in chief "who takes care of our troops in the same way he would his own family".

Well this is confusing - is it the power of our example or the example of our power? Or both? Or neither?

Colin Powell invoked one of Joe Biden's go-to campaign slogans as he crossed the aisle to endorse his one-time opponent tonight.

"He will be a president who knows that America is strongest when, as he has said, we lead both by the power of our example, and the example of our power," Powell says.

But if we rewind back to 2008, when Bill Clinton delivered a prime-time speech to endorse Barack Obama, it's not the example of our power but the power of our example.

"Most important, Barack Obama knows that America cannot be strong abroad unless we are strong at home. People the world over have always been more impressed by the power of our example than by the example of our power," Clinton said 12 years ago.

Donald Trump lashed out during the Democratic National Convention after Bill Clinton placed responsibility for the United States' coronavirus cases on the "chaos in the Oval Office".

"Tell the Dems that we have more Cases because we do FAR more Testing than any other Country!" Mr Trump said in a tweet during the second night of the Democratic National Convention.

The tweet came right at the end of remarks from the two-term Democratic president, who said that while the virus was on a path to killing 200,000 Americans, Mr Trump was bragging what a great job he was doing.

Mr Trump ignored expert advice and shrugged when asked about a surge in deaths, Mr Clinton said in his speech.

"Covid hit us much harder than it had to. We have just 4 per cent of the world's population, but 25 per cent of the world's Covid cases," Mr Clinton said.

"At a time like this, the Oval Office should be a command centre. Instead, it's a storm centre. There's only chaos. Just one thing never changes -- his determination to deny responsibility and shift the blame," he continued.

Jill Biden begins keynote address

"How do you make a broken family whole? The same way you make a nation whole. With love and understanding--and with small acts of compassion. With bravery. With unwavering faith," she says.

"There are times when I couldn't imagine how he did it--how he put one foot in front of the other and kept going. But I've always understood why he did it...He does it for you."

"The heart of this nation still beats with kindness and courage, that's the soul of America Joe Biden is fighting for now," - Jill Biden

"After our son Beau died of cancer, I wondered if I would ever smile or feel joy again. It was summer, but there was no warmth left for me," Biden says. "Four days after Beau's funeral, I watched Joe shave and put on his suit. I saw him steel himself in the mirror, take a breath, put his shoulders back and walk out into a world empty of our son. He went back to work. That's just who he is."
